Job Summary

The School of Architecture & Landscape Architecture (SALA) is a design school offering undergraduate, skilled graduate, and post-professional graduate programs. The School includes a community of approximately 350 students, 60 full-time and adjunct faculty members and 13 administrative staff members. SALA is a close-knit community of scholars, designers, and makers brought together by a deep commitment to quality of life, place and environment through design, and to principles of equity, collaboration and community.

This student support position advises and provides complex information to both prospective and current students in support of SALA's undergraduate design program. Duties of the position range from routine to complex and include student advising, recruitment, admissions, event planning and reception duties.

Occasionally the position will be required to work flexible hours during events.





Organizational Status

Works independently, with full initiative and considerable autonomy, seeking guidance, when necessary, from the Undergraduate Student Services Coordinator. Receives general direction from the Undergraduate Student Services Coordinator and reports directly to the Manager, Student Services and Recruitment.

Student Services and Advising

- Provides front-line assistance to undergraduate students; responds to inquiries in general inboxes
- Provides reception for the SALA MCML office, including course material and A/V sign out, ad hoc room booking, office equipment support, petty cash management and mail processing.
- Advises current undergraduate students on complex queries concerning degree and promotion/advancement requirements.
- Interprets and advises undergraduate students on official Calendar policy, procedures and regulations.
- Functions as the first point of appeal for students who are not able to register.
- Provides direction and advice to students regarding course availability, schedules and eligibility.
- Determines students' eligibility for course registration and notifies students of the reason(s) for refusal.
- Maintains and updates student files and records.
- Prepares student services related forms and monitors their progression through to completion.
- Processes course waivers and transfer credits.
- Performs sessional evaluations.
- Reviews and evaluates student records for graduation.




- Analyses enrolment data and creates reports
- Assists the Student Services and Recruitment Manager with academic events including orientations, studio and graduate project reviews and graduation.
- Assists with student recruiting events such as job fairs and information sessions.
- Performs other related duties as required.

Admissions Processing

- Interprets complex inquiries to provide information and guidance to current and prospective students regarding routine and non-routine admission requirements, college transfers, appeal procedures, registration, course changes and other related academic policies and procedures.
- Manages the BDES supplemental application including oversight of VidCruiter.
- Provides training to faculty on the use of VidCruiter.
- Acts as main point of contact between SALA and UBC Undergraduate Admissions.
- Explains unfavorable decisions and university policies to applicants who have been refused admission.
- Performs other related duties as required.

Summer Program Support

- Assists the Student Services Manager with summer programming including Vancouver Summer Program (VSP) and SALA Design Discovery. This includes:
- Email correspondence with prospective and registered students
- Collects fees and payments and processes refunds where appropriate
- Coordinating schedules and activities
- Assisting with program events
- Assembling course materials
- Compiling and distributing student marks and completion certificates
